Question 2000 Honda Civic Key Won't Turn All Way Through To start

I have a 2000 Honda Civic Ex Coupe. When I plug in my key, I could turn it a little bit but not all way through to start it. So I need to take it off and wiggle it again. Then earlier I was driving in Jefferson ave. and my car just stopped while driving. I tried restarting it but the key won't turn and I can't take it off. Was about to call to be towed but some guys helped me out and told me to turn off my headlights and put my gear to neutral (from drive) and then I was able to take me key out and started my car.

Any ideas what is wrong with my car?

Welcome to the forum. Your ignition switch may be worn out. If you carry a lot of extras on your key this can cause the switch to ware out.
